>>62074653
Definitely at least mostly Swiss, but they're not exactly transparent about their supply chain. How far back do you want to go? Final assembly of all the parts? Finishing the parts? Producing the parts from the metal stock? Growing their synthetic sapphires and rubies? Forging the metal? Mining the metal? Producing the ore through Earth's geological processes? Creating heavier elements from nuclear fusion? Creating the universe?

Why does it even really matter who made it and where it came from? They used to brag about using Swedish steel in their ads. Today they forge their own gold alloys. Their hands to this day are not made in-house, they come from Fiedler SA. They used to buy their bracelets from a company called Gay Frères, now it's a Rolex subsidiary. Those are all the little tidbits I know.

>>62074905
Hands and applied indices have been white gold for a while now. I think in Subs it started around the 80s.

>>62081848
No, but I don't care about that. It has arguably the best true tool chronograph movement design ever made, since the chronograph is directly driven off the drivetrain and therefore the chronograph function has the highest shock resistance and g-force resistance of any mechanical chronograph movement ever made.

It also has a central chronograph minute register, making it much more legible for timing than trying to read a minute total off a small subdial. Finally, it's also one of the most reliable chronograph movements ever made.

>>62085509
Dress watches can be worn with formalwear and even black tie. Some people don't wear a watch at all with black tie because you're not supposed to be checking the time, I think that's kind of silly. A proper dress watch is small and has a leather strap and they're usually precious metals. A steel watch with a bracelet is a sports watch.
